Svendborg Maersk lost containers in the Bay of Biscay

On Friday 14 February, the container vessel Svendborg Maersk, during very rough weather in the Bay of Biscay, lost a significant number of containers over board, the company said in its press release.

Other containers onboard are damaged as a result of collapsed stacks. Weather conditions at the time of the incident were severe with wind blowing 60 knots and waves reaching 10 m. The crew is safe and accounted for. Local maritime authorities were informed about the incident and nautical warning broadcasted about floating containers. Minor damages are reported to the vessel.

The destination port was Colombo, Sri Lanka. The vessel called the port of Malaga on 17 February for re-stowage of the collapsed stacks and repair of various equipment hit by shifted containers.
